Why this album works

This album is significant for its critical acclaim and influence within the trip hop genre, showcasing Wong's ability to blend pop sensibilities with atmospheric soundscapes. It received considerable attention in Asia, contributing to her international recognition and earning spots on various charts across the region.

Context
By the time of its release in 2001, Faye Wong was already an established figure in the Mandopop scene, building on the success of her previous albums. This self-titled album marked a notable shift as it embraced more experimental sounds and mature themes, further solidifying her status as a leading voice in Asian pop music.
